Abstract
Light carrying information for access terminals is carried via optical fibers. Information for terminals from groups is multiplexed over different time-slots and different communication wavelengths of the light in the fiber for a group. The information is passed between the fibers and the transport network via transceivers. The use of the transceivers is multiplexed between the optical fibers. Each transceiver passes information for selectable light guides at selectable communication wavelengths in different timeslots.

3. A communications network comprising:
-
a transport network; and a passive optical network comprising; a plurality of access terminals; a plurality of light guides, each coupling a respective group of the access terminals to the transport network, and configured to carry optical information between the transport network and different access terminals in each group as time and wavelength multiplexed optical signals; a plurality of local exchanges between the light guides and the transport network comprising; a plurality of transceivers, each transceiver comprising a transmitter for passing optical information from the transport network to the light guides and a receiver for passing information from the light guides to the transport network; a cross-connection unit between the light guides and the transceivers, arranged to make selectable active couplings for bi-directional light transport between each light guide and a respective selectable combination of the transceivers, simultaneous active couplings between any one of the light guides and any one of the different transceivers being allowed, the coupling between that one of the light guides to each actively coupled transceiver being at a respective selectable communication wavelength; and a control unit for dynamically activating the couplings selectively on the basis of transport capacity requirements of the access terminals; wherein the number of transceivers in the passive optical network is less than the number of light guides. - View Dependent Claims (4, 5, 6, 7, 8)
